About me

I am a Data Scientist with over 10 years of experience in artificial intelligence, machine learning, software engineering, and systems design. Throughout my career, I have worked across multiple industries, including investment banking, IT consulting & outsourcing, fintech, manufacturing, education, healthcare, and casinos.

I have a strong academic background, holding a bachelor’s degree in computational physics and a master’s degree in engineering, both from USP (University of São Paulo).

My expertise spans Python, SQL, machine learning, statistics, data modeling, and project management. I have successfully led multidisciplinary teams from various countries. With over three years of experience working for US companies, I have developed a deep understanding of global business and technology landscapes.

I thrive in complex problem-solving environments, bringing a proactive and strategic approach to optimizing analytical processes, designing scalable systems, and driving innovation. Whether in financial services, education, or healthcare, I adapt quickly to new challenges and leverage data-driven insights to create impactful solutions.

Public Projects

*
Analyzing brazilian elementary education indicators
Analyzing elementary education helps identify strengths, gaps, and inequalities, guiding improvements that support long-term student success and equity.
Bike Sharing Demand
Mobility-as-a-Service (MaaS) bike-sharing systems offer flexible, app-based transportation in cities while generating valuable data for urban mobility analysis.
Evaluate the main factors that lead to late detection of early breast cancer
Predicting breast cancer enables early detection and treatment, and this project uses 2018 Brazilian data to identify key contributing factors.
Socioeconomic aspects versus accessibility to subway stations of the city of São Paulo
Analyzing the link between socioeconomic factors and subway access helps identify transportation inequities and guide more equitable urban planning.
